Output ec53f129cdbd47894591523776207bec5d5d8ae69d340051dd4806ec81b6daee: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8323404cb4e2754edca75fe021c3fe040f04d135 OP_EQUAL
address
3DeQfy5wB2b2rhm5NAKtRnC2DLFfHAvKgK
transaction
ec53f129cdbd47894591523776207bec5d5d8ae69d340051dd4806ec81b6daee
spent
true